Dreadful company. Avoid.
I paid £45.45 for a jigsaw.
The first delivery attempt (Monday) was to premises a mile away. I received a “sorry we missed you” email from DPD.
The second attempt (Tuesday) was, presumably, to the same premises. This time they sent a photograph of a road-closed sign and again claimed they had “missed me”.
On Wednesday I was notified that delivery would take place on Thursday. Again, no delivery. I stress that I was at my premises all day on every day they were supposed to deliver.
Meanwhile, I was in contact with Power Tool World’s Help Desk, who asked whether I wanted a refund or re-delivery. I explicitly requested re-delivery.
Imagine my surprise when I subsequently received a credit note. Imagine my fury when I saw it was for only £39.45: they had deducted the delivery charge for their failed deliveries and £6.00 for “restocking” an item I had specifically asked them to re-send.
They have now acknowledged that the first delivery went to the wrong address, that there was no delivery attempt on Thursday, and that they failed to action my re-delivery request.
A completely avoidable catalogue of failures, leaving me with days of wasted time and considerable frustration.
Dreadful company. Avoid.
